Ventas :  Solange Giles Telf.:+56 9 40047575  / Central: +56 522290672

Cos’è un ciclo ponte e quando conviene utilizzarlo?


Un ciclo ponte è un concetto importante nella programmazione e nell’elettronica, che si riferisce a una particolare struttura di controllo utilizzata per gestire l’esecuzione di operazioni in modo efficiente. In questo articolo, esploreremo in dettaglio cosa sia un ciclo ponte e quando sia opportuno utilizzarlo nei vari contesti.

https://ruoucodo.vn/cose-un-ciclo-ponte-e-quando-conviene-utilizzarlo/

Funzionamento di un ciclo ponte

Un ciclo ponte si basa su una serie di iterazioni che consentono di ripetere un blocco di codice fino a quando una certa condizione non viene soddisfatta. Questo tipo di ciclo è spesso utilizzato in linguaggi di programmazione come C, Python e Java, ed è fondamentale per ottimizzare le operazioni ripetitive. La sua struttura base è composta da:

  1. Inizializzazione di una variabile di controllo.
  2. Una condizione che determina se il ciclo deve continuare.
  3. Un blocco di codice da eseguire in ogni iterazione.
  4. Un aggiornamento della variabile di controllo.

Quando conviene utilizzare un ciclo ponte

Un ciclo ponte è particolarmente utile in diverse situazioni. Ecco alcuni casi in cui potrebbe essere vantaggioso utilizzarne uno:

  1. Operazioni ripetitive: Quando è necessario eseguire la stessa operazione più volte, come nel caso di elaborazione di dati in un array.
  2. Gestione di condizioni dinamiche: Se la grandezza dei dati o le condizioni cambiano durante l’esecuzione, un ciclo ponte può adattarsi facilmente.
  3. Miglioramento delle prestazioni: Utilizzando un ciclo ponte, è possibile ridurre il codice duplicato e migliorare la leggibilità, rendendo il programma più efficiente.

In conclusione, un ciclo ponte è un potente strumento nella programmazione e può significativamente semplificare la gestione delle operazioni ripetitive. Comprendere le situazioni in cui conviene utilizzarlo è fondamentale per ogni sviluppatore che desideri scrivere codice chiaro ed efficiente.

Categories